Clerkship Program Coord 2
Job Summary
This position will perform under supervision of a Program Director or Department Administrator, it will manage and oversee the administrative support functions for an educational program, such as residency or clerkship. Performs a variety of responsible administrative duties, including planning, budgeting, providing oversight to selection of program participants, and monitoring of participant progress.
Responsibilities
The responsibilities include, but are not limited to:
- Manages the development, planning and coordination of a resident or clerkship program within a department.
- Maintain informational database system for various reporting purposes and curriculum inventory.
- Manage coordination and authorization of educational program budgets and expenditures to include recruitment, coordination with Graduate Medical Education (GME), and coordination with other corresponding accounts such as RI, PPG, Foundation, Pcard, etc.; reconcile all accounts and expenditures.
- Manages evaluation system to include participant evaluation, grade reporting; coordinates participant file maintenance; monitor and counsel program participants when needed.
- Oversees administration of educational exams.
- Manages educational support staff; interview, select and evaluate office personnel; maintain personnel records and leave absences.
- Provides direct and indirect supervision of program participants to include personnel records, leave of absences, personnel policy issues.
- Develops, organizes and directs recruitment activities; identifies eligible participants; may or may not include extensive and overnight travel for interviewing/recruitment; counsels participants on financial aid/loan deferral opportunities.
- Administer and manage the policy implementation of all rules, regulations and prescripts regulating educational programs; reviews participants requirements such as, credentialing, licensure, FMG, visa.
- Insures program accreditation with regard to compliance of potential participants with the criteria of corresponding organizations such as American College of Graduate Medical Education (ACGME), Residency Review Committee (RRC), Graduate Medical Education (GME), and HIPPA.
- Develops program management systems to include curriculum and lecture scheduling.
- Develop, coordinate and plan annual educational program participant orientation, graduation and extracurricular activities.
- Performs other duties as assigned.
